Output 107d3c53107e504ded25c0f6579445f1434fe0bbfd338a6173d367867dd90f2e:0

value
343600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3daa170e1035f0352c67cacd368ff882c7bef6e OP_EQUAL
address
3PvQ2t3iihsWg7KmesS1dfwLgHa9xCHfBp
transaction
107d3c53107e504ded25c0f6579445f1434fe0bbfd338a6173d367867dd90f2e
spent
true